Who We Are

Syracuse University's Office of Community Engagement serves as a platform connecting the City of Syracuse and Central New York with the University's skills and resources for mutual benefit. We focus on achieving sustainable community impact through:

Student engagement: Creating opportunities for student volunteering and mentorship which produce valued student experiences and positively contribute to community organizations.

Community engagement: Strengthening the community by using capabilities within the University to enhance or deliver programs involving education and youth development, civic engagement and economic impact.

Thursday Morning Roundtable

This monthly civic engagement program features experts speaking on local, state and national issues of concern to the Central New York community. The Thursday morning meetings, held during the academic year, feature:

  • a presentation about an issue or topic of general interest, and
  • a question-and-answer session led by the speaker

WCNY-FM (91.3) broadcasts the programs the following Sunday at 8 p.m.
